How To Choose the Right 60th Birthday Cake for Dad
Choosing the perfect cake for your dad’s 60th birthday is crucial for making the day memorable. You want something that not only tastes great but also travels well to your celebration venue. Here’s a guide to help you select a cake that will shine at the party.
1. Size Matters
Consider the number of guests you expect. A small gathering might only need a single-layer cake, while a larger party may require multiple tiers or even several cakes. Generally, a standard slice of cake serves one person, so plan on about 1 slice per guest. If you’re unsure, go slightly larger. Leftover cake is always a sweet bonus!
2. Shape and Design
Think about your dad’s personality and interests. Would he appreciate a classic round cake, or maybe a themed design, like a car or sports-related cake? Remember, the cake’s shape can affect its stability during transport. Sturdy shapes, like squares or rectangles, are easier to move without damage than delicate tiered cakes.
3. Flavor Preferences
What flavors does your dad enjoy? Chocolate, vanilla, or perhaps something fruity? You can also mix flavors across layers for a fun surprise. If you’re opting for a transportable cake, avoid overly moist cakes that might crumble or collapse during travel. Instead, consider options like a firmer bundt cake or a classic carrot cake, which holds up well.
4. Transport-Friendly Features
Look for cakes that are easy to cover and secure. Cakes with fondant icing tend to hold their shape better during transport compared to whipped cream or buttercream frosting. Also, consider using cake boards to provide extra support. If you can, keep the cake in a sturdy box, which minimizes movement and protects it from bumps.
5. DIY vs. Store-Bought
Decide if you want to make the cake yourself or purchase it from a bakery. DIY cakes can be more personal and often cheaper, but they require time and effort. If you go this route, consider choosing a recipe that is simple and transportable, like a no-bake cheesecake or cupcake tower. Alternatively, local bakeries can provide custom designs that can wow guests without the hassle.
6. Budget Considerations
Determine how much you want to spend on the cake. Prices can vary widely based on size, flavor, and design complexity. If budget is tight, consider simpler designs or smaller cakes paired with a few dozen cupcakes for guests. This can still look festive and save costs.

Frequently Asked Questions
How can I transport a 60th birthday cake for dad without it tipping or cracking?
Plan a transportable design from the start. Choose a design like a sheet cake or a sturdy stacked cake with dowels and a solid base, and skip fragile sugar flowers. Use a thick cake board, a non-slip carrier, and packaging that keeps the cake level during transit. Chill the cake completely and transport in a temperature-controlled box to prevent sweating or soft icing. Do a quick test run at home to ensure it fits in the car and stays steady, then add extra support if needed.
What are the best transportable cake designs for a dad’s 60th birthday?
Look for designs that hold up under travel: sheet cakes, shallow stacked rounds with internal supports, or a single tall fondant-covered tier with a sturdy base. Keep toppers simple, such as a bold edible image, a fondant numeral, or a minimal cake topper, so nothing shifts or distracts from the message. For a creative cake decoration, add texture with fondant or buttercream instead of delicate sugar flowers. If you want a dad-theme, use clean lines like tools, golf, or car imagery that reads from a distance and travels well.
How can I DIY a memorable 60th birthday cake for dad that travels well?
Start with a design you can assemble or complete on-site. Pick a familiar shape (rectangle sheet or circular layers) and use strong supports (dowels, cake boards) to keep layers aligned. Bake in advance and chill or freeze to help transport. Apply a smooth, sturdy buttercream or fondant finish instead of delicate royal icing. Add an edible image or a bold message with a large font for readability. Assemble only on-site if needed, or build the cake in two pieces you stack at the venue. What decorating tips help a transport-friendly 60th birthday cake for dad look amazing?
Keep it classy with bold color contrast and simple, durable decorations. Use edible images or a large, high-contrast 60 to read from afar. For creative cake decoration, try texture with smooth fondant and embossed stripes, or buttercream with a stencil design. Avoid fragile sugar flowers; opt for sturdy fondant shapes or piped details that stay put during transit. Place the message or dad’s name in a prominent spot so guests recognize the theme of the 60th birthday cake for dad even at a distance. Finish with a clean board and minimal toppers to survive transport.
How far in advance should I plan and test for a transportable 60th birthday cake for dad?
Give yourself at least a week or two to design, bake, and test. Decide on the design and gather ingredients and tools early, then perform a mock transport to verify stability. Do a trial run with the final packaging and a venue-like walk to ensure it fits in the elevator, doorways, and fridge. Keep a spare topper or extra cake board just in case.
